Background technology
In solar components production process, the phenomenon of frequent appearance group frame dislocation, existing skill when being assembled using Frame assembling machine
Art is used only rubber hammer auxiliary wooden unit and forces aluminium frame to knock out dismounting, and this easily causes the deformation of aluminium frame, scratched, or even makes
Damaged into backboard or cell piece, cause assembly quality to degrade.When being tapped using rubber hammer, often waste time and energy, can't be fast
The dismounting aluminium frame of speed, in order to avoid assembly quality degrades, often can only the abundant old employee of selecting experience carry out tearing frame work open.
Which in turns increases the difficulty that aluminium tears frame open.
Therefore, simple operating process, safety are further researched and developed and easily tears frame open for solar component aluminum frame
Equipment turns into the technical problem that those skilled in the art remain unsolved.

Embodiment
In order to make the purpose , technical scheme and advantage of the present invention be clearer, below in conjunction with the accompanying drawings and embodiment, it is right
The present invention is further elaborated.It should be appreciated that specific embodiment described herein is only to explain the present invention, not
For limiting the present invention.
Fig. 1 to Fig. 4 is shown a kind of tears frame equipment open for solar component aluminum frame.This, which tears frame equipment open, includes workbench
1, two guiding mechanisms, two pulley guide rails 12, two long side fixtures 7 and with two short side fixtures 11.The size of workbench 1 is
200cm*120cm*120cm (the long wide * of * are high) and including table top 2, upper side edge 3, that lower side 4, first erects side 5 and second is perpendicular
Side 6, the first perpendicular side 5 is parallel with the second perpendicular side 6 and is each perpendicular to upper side edge 3 and lower side 4;(as shown in Figure 1).Two
Individual guiding mechanism is separately positioned on the upper side edge 3 and lower side 4 of table top 2, and guiding mechanism is the guide rail set along X-direction.It is long
Two pulley guide rails 12 spent for 200cm be vertically disposed on two guiding mechanisms and table top 2 positioned at workbench 1 the
Erect on side 6 one perpendicular side 5 and second.By being arranged on the X of the bottom of pulley guide rails 12 between guiding mechanism and pulley guide rails 12
Axle slide unit carries out X-axis and is slidably connected.Two long side fixtures 7 of U-shaped are used to fix aluminium frame 13, and material is stainless steel, and size is
10cm*0.6cm (wide * is high), and long side fixture 7 is carried out with pulley guide rails 12 by being arranged on the pulley on the top of pulley guide rails 12
Y-axis is slidably connected, and then realizes that Y-axis moves.Two long side fixtures 7 can be by the X between guiding mechanism and pulley guide rails 12
Axle is slidably connected the shape adjustment relative distance according to aluminium frame 13 so that tearing frame equipment open has certain versatility.Long side
The adjusting screw rod 14 for rotating the vertical height of regulation long side fixture 7 is provided between the bottom of fixture 7 and pulley guide rails 12;Short side
Fixture 11 is arranged on one end of long side fixture 7, and size is 10cm*0.6cm (wide * is high)., the other end of long side fixture 7 is provided with
For anti-skidding tabletting 8, the size of tabletting 8 is 12.55cm*6cm (long * is wide);The material of short side fixture 11 is stainless steel and set
It is equipped with for anti-skidding tabletting 9, the size of tabletting 9 is 12.55cm*6cm (long * is wide);Short side fixture 11 passes through screw mandrel universal driving shaft 10
Installed in long side fixture 7, during rotary screw universal driving shaft 10, the position of the regulation long side fixture 7 and position of short side fixture 11 is not
Become.
The present invention's tears frame equipment open in operation for solar component aluminum frame:
1) rotation adjusting screw rod 14 raises long side fixture 7, and the component reverse side with aluminium frame 13 is placed on into workbench 1
Pulley guide rails 12 on, and the relative distance of the shape adjustment pulley guide rails 12 according to aluminium frame 13, and then adjust and be arranged on cunning
The relative distance of the long side fixture 7 on guide rail 12 is taken turns, now rotating adjusting screw rod 14 makes long side fixture 7 be reduced to and aluminium frame 13
It is highly consistent;
2) one side of aluminium frame 13 is fixed on and is arranged on two short side fixtures 11 of two one end of long side fixture 7 and leads to
Cross and be arranged on the tablettings 8 of two other ends of long side fixture 7 and fix the both sides of aluminium frame 13, now aluminium frame 13 is completely fixed in
On long side fixture 7 and short side fixture 11;
3) the screw mandrel universal driving shaft 10 is rotated, the position of short side fixture 11 is constant, fixes the length of the both sides of aluminium frame 13
Side fixture 7 slides along the direction of pulley guide rails 12 causes aluminium frame 13 to be removed from solar components.
As a preferred embodiment of the present invention, the material of tabletting 8,9 is rubber, big using frictional force and soft texture
Rubber, aluminium frame 13 can either be firmly fixed and do not slip the surface that and can does not enough damage aluminium frame 13.
